# Rayquaza - 026/110 (Delta Species) #26/110

The Rayquaza - 026/110 (Delta Species) (#26/110, Holon Phantoms, 2006) is a rare Pokemon card. Across 3 ZeroPop community scans it averages a 8.0/10 grade (NM-MT), with 0% grading Gem Mint 9.5 or higher. Its current raw market value is about $70.

Canonical URL: https://zeropop.app/card/rayquaza-026-110-delta-species-holon-phantoms-26-110-holo-rare

## Card details

- Set: Holon Phantoms
- Number: #26/110
- Year: 2006
- Game: Pokemon
- Rarity: Rare
- Variant: Holo Rare
- Printing: Normal
- Set released: May 3, 2006
- Set size: 111 cards
